Democratic nominee Shannon Taylor's strong primary performance and elevated turnout in the August 4 contest have contributed to trader positioning favoring the Democratic Party at 57% in the VA-01 race. The district's mix of rural Republican areas and growing suburban pockets around Henrico and Chesterfield counties showed improved Democratic results in the 2025 statewide elections, narrowing the historical partisan gap. Incumbent Republican Rob Wittman maintains advantages through name recognition and fundraising, yet the race remains competitive amid broader midterm dynamics and local campaign focus on issues such as SNAP policy. Forecasters rate the seat Lean Republican, but current market pricing reflects uncertainty over turnout and suburban shifts ahead of the November 3 general election.

A candidate's party will be determined by their ballot-listed or otherwise identifiable affiliation with that party at the time all of the 2026 House elections are conclusively called by this market's resolution sources. A candidate without a ballot-listed affiliation to either the Democrat or Republican parties will be considered a member of one of these parties based on the party with which they most recently expressed their intent to caucus at the time all of the House elections are conclusively called by this market's resolution sources.
This market will resolve based on the result of the election as indicated by a consensus of credible reporting. If there is ambiguity, this market will resolve based solely on the official results as reported by the United States government, specifically the Federal Election Commission (https://www.fec.gov/).
